How to Find a Double Glazing Repair Near Me
Repairing double-glazed windows is often cheaper than replacing them. This can help homeowners save money by fixing their double-glazed windows instead of replacing them.
Window repair is a specialized task. It is not a DIY task and requires specialized equipment. A professional will normally also provide a warranty.

The most common problem with double glazing is misting, which occurs when water gets between the glass panes and collects as condensation. This can cause significant heat loss and can make your home appear unattractive. It can be easily fixed with a double glazing repair.
The problem is typically a worn-out seal between the windowpanes. The seal stops water from getting into the insulating gap but as it wears, tiny holes could start to appear. As time passes the holes will grow larger and eventually result in an entire breakdown of the seal. This is why it's important to regularly check your windows for signs of leakage.
